Room Description:
A large bed covered in fine linens is the centerpiece of this well-furnished room, and a sturdy table surrounded by three chairs sits in its northeast corner. Several eye-catching curios rest on top of the room’s chest of draws, including a mirror with a gilded frame, a mother-of-pearl box holding talcum powder, and a polished lodestone more than a foot in diameter. Two lamps in wall sconces light the room and a thick carpet woven with a wayfinder pattern lays on the floor

Looking at the room for long is disorienting: Shimmering images of the bed dance across the floor, loose papers float through the air in slow processions, and the walls ripple like a pond’s surface each time someone in the room takes a step. The pile of the carpet grows six inches deep in the course of a second, and then subsides back to normal.

Like the rest of the building, the conference room is deserted. Sheets of notes on the table detail efforts by the staff at the Woodsedge Lodge to stabilize the Maze of the Open Road after recent incidents during which the Maze unexpectedly connected to strange destinations.

After deliberation and research, the staff asked arcanists from the Grand Lodge to concoct a complex ritual that would reconnect the lodge and its surroundings to the Material Plane in case of emergency. To trigger the Material Failsafe ritual, staff members would simply need to activate three focus items near the site of the disturbance: a jug of pure water, a steel shield, and a large lodestone. According to the notes, Wenture‑Captain Armeline Jirneau trained all staff members in the activation procedure and gave them a handout to refer to in an emergency.

Without the strange tail to interfere, the children are easily able to follow your directions. Each time the speak the activation word, a wave of normalcy washes across the room. First, the papers fall from the air, second, the carpet begins to behave itself, and finally the kids all gasp with delight: "Chaperones, you're back!" Vim exclaims.

As the students are greeting your (and peppering you with questions), Thandmere stirs on the bed. "What's that?! Oh, dear. My, my." The aging dwarf slides unsteadily to his feet and holds out a hand to you for support.

"Well, I suppose I should have anticipated something like this," he grumbles. "Please, accompany me to the great hall and I'll explain things as best I can."

When you arrive at the hall, you find the remaining children chatting with the staff of the Woodsedge Lodge, many of whom are wearing white masks.

Venture-Captain Armeline Jirneau greets you enthusiasticly, and informs you and the visiting students that she was able to observe all of you the whole time from the phase of reality that she was trapped in. She commends the students (and their chaperones) for resolving the issue and gives extra kudos to Geltra, Hari, Tels, and Vim. (She gives Alec a stern Look.)

Thandmere abashedly explains that he had made a deal with "an exciting entity!" to try to liven up his teaching, but realized that he had gotten more than he bargained for when the pelagastr protean he had made the deal with fractured reality around Woodsedge Lodge.

After its magic overwhelmed him, the protean kept him unconscious so it could experience the chaos that it had caused. Thandmere senses that activating the Material Failsafe has shunted the creature back to the Maelstrom, and he, "Doesn’t think it will be much of a problem in the future—returning to pester the Society wouldn’t be much of a new experience, after all."

After making sure everyone is safe, Venture-Captain Jirneau quickly packs you all off to the Maze of the Open Road, "before anything too interesting happens."

The Maze of the Open Road transports everyone safely. When they arrive back at the Grand Lodge, J Dacilane is waiting expectantly for you: "Well," he asks, "How did the trip go?"
